Hilbert--Schmidt volume of the set of mixed quantum states
Abstract
We compute the volume of the convex N2-1 dimensional set MN of density matrices of size N with respect to the Hilbert-Schmidt measure. The hyper--area of the boundary of this set is also found and its ratio to the volume provides an information about the complex structure of MN. Similar investigations are also performed for the smaller set of all real density matrices. As an intermediate step we analyze volumes of the unitary and orthogonal groups and of the flag manifolds.
